About This Scholarship

CERN, the European Organization for Nuclear Research in Geneva, Switzerland, hosts the world's largest and most powerful particle accelerator — the Large Hadron Collider. The CERN Doctoral Student Programme offers fully funded positions for PhD students working on their thesis in experimental or theoretical particle physics, applied physics, computing, engineering, or related fields. Students spend 6 to 36 months at CERN conducting research under the supervision of a CERN staff member while registered for a PhD at their home university. This is one of the most prestigious scientific research opportunities in the world.

Benefits

  • Monthly living allowance of CHF 3,632 (approximately USD 4,060), travel allowance for one round trip between home country and CERN, comprehensive health insurance (CERN's own insurance scheme), access to CERN's world-class research facilities and computing infrastructure, networking with thousands of scientists from around the world, professional development workshops and seminars
